CVSROOT:        /cvs/src
Module name:    src
Changes by:     [EMAIL PROTECTED]       2006-07-31 12:55:20

Modified files:
        winsup/cygwin  : ChangeLog fhandler_socket.cc 

Log message:
        * fhandler_socket.cc (fhandler_socket::evaluate_events): Circumvent
        potential race condition.
        (fhandler_socket::recv_internal): Fix MSG_PEEK bug on blocking sockets
        and simplify recv loop.
        (fhandler_socket::send_internal): Only lock when changing wsock_events.

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/src/winsup/cygwin/ChangeLog.diff?cvsroot=src&r1=1.3593&r2=1.3594
http://sourceware.org/cgi-bin/cvsweb.cgi/src/winsup/cygwin/fhandler_socket.cc.diff?cvsroot=src&r1=1.196&r2=1.197

Reply via email to